haha. so anyway, did u guys know that 18 chefs has a unique story to it? let me quote from a blog about 18 chefs:
Are you familiar with Jamie Oliver's "Fifteen" restaurant? Jamie's World Class Restaurant has a reservation list which is 3 months long and he employs disadvantaged youths to train them as chefs. It turns out that we have our own "Jamie Oliver" in Singapore who takes in ex-convicts during their last few months of their jail sentence to train them in necessary skills so that they can have a new start in life. And the amazing thing is that he has been doing it before he even knew of Jamie Oliver. As fate would have it, Benny eventually found himself working at Fifteen restaurant for a few months, the one and only Singaporean to do so.
